The Neighborhood:
Via Soperga a convenient starting point for exploring Milan’s rich cultural, historical, and commercial offerings.
On top, Loreto, a bustling neighborhood in Milan, offers a variety of attractions and activities. Start your visit with shopping on Corso Buenos Aires, one of the city's main retail streets. Explore NoLo (North of Loreto), known for its vibrant street art, eclectic eateries, and local parks like Parco Trotter, perfect for relaxing or enjoying outdoor activities.
Take a tram ride to Piazza Morbegno for a taste of local architecture and sip on drinks in cozy cafes. For cycling enthusiasts, the Martesana Canal offers scenic bike paths. Foodies can indulge in diverse cuisines, from Peruvian ceviche to Milanese meatballs, especially at Mercato Crespi, a modernist-style market with various dining options.
Getting Around:
To reach Via Soperga by train, take a train to Milano Centrale Station, then it's a short walk. By car, navigate to Milan and follow signs for the central station, parking nearby. From Linate Airport, take bus 73 to San Babila, then metro M1 to Centrale. From Malpensa, take the Malpensa Express train to Centrale. From Orio al Serio (Bergamo), take a shuttle bus directly to Centrale Station. From each, Via Soperga is easily accessible by foot or a brief taxi ride.
